The worth of a mantis shrimp varies considerably relying on species, dimension, and shade. Frequent varieties usually vary from $20 to $50, whereas rarer, extra vibrant specimens can command costs exceeding $100. Elements akin to the seller (native fish retailer, on-line retailer, or personal breeder) and the shrimp’s origin (wild-caught or captive-bred) additionally affect the ultimate price. Past the preliminary buy worth, potential homeowners ought to think about the continuing bills related to offering an acceptable habitat, together with a sufficiently giant tank, specialised filtration, and applicable reside rock and substrate.

1. Species
Species considerably impacts the market worth of mantis shrimp. Rarity drives demand, influencing worth. Frequent species just like the Neogonodactylus wennerae are available and subsequently inexpensive. Conversely, much less frequent or geographically restricted species, such because the Odontodactylus scyllarus (Peacock Mantis Shrimp), command increased costs because of restricted availability. This worth disparity stems from the challenges related to amassing and transporting rarer specimens. Sure species are additionally extra wanted because of their putting coloration or distinctive behaviors, additional growing their worth. For instance, the Lysiosquillina maculata (Zebra Mantis Shrimp), with its distinctive black and white stripes, usually fetches the next worth than much less visually putting species.

2. Dimension
Dimension immediately correlates with the worth of a mantis shrimp. Bigger specimens typically command increased costs because of a number of elements. Progress charges in these creatures are comparatively gradual; subsequently, a bigger particular person represents a higher funding of time and sources by the vendor. Bigger mantis shrimp additionally require extra spacious and elaborate tank setups, growing their total price of possession. This impacts the preliminary buy worth as distributors issue within the sources required to boost the animal to its present dimension. For instance, a small Gonodactylaceus ternatensis may be obtainable for round $20, whereas a bigger particular person of the identical species may price upwards of $50. This worth distinction displays the elevated effort and time required to boost the shrimp to a bigger dimension.

4. Vendor
Vendor choice considerably influences the price of buying a mantis shrimp. Completely different vendor sorts supply various pricing constructions reflecting their overhead, sourcing practices, and specialization. Native fish shops, on-line retailers, and personal breeders every current distinctive benefits and downsides concerning price, choice, and animal welfare. Understanding these distinctions is essential for making knowledgeable buying selections and making certain accountable acquisition.
Native fish shops typically have increased costs because of operational prices like hire and utilities. Their choice may be restricted by obtainable tank house and native demand. Nonetheless, they provide the benefit of direct statement of the animal’s well being and habits earlier than buy. On-line retailers, benefiting from decrease overhead, can supply extra aggressive pricing and a wider choice, together with rarer species. Nonetheless, transport prices and the shortcoming to examine the animal beforehand pose potential dangers. Personal breeders, specializing in particular species or morphs, might supply increased high quality, captive-bred specimens however typically at a premium reflecting the devoted care and sources concerned in breeding. For instance, a standard species bought from an area fish retailer may cost $30-$40, whereas the identical species may very well be discovered on-line for $20-$30, excluding transport. A uncommon morph from a personal breeder may vary from $80-$150 or extra, relying on its rarity and lineage.

5. Supply (wild-caught or captive-bred)
The supply of a mantis shrimp, whether or not wild-caught or captive-bred, considerably influences its price and carries substantial moral implications. Wild-caught specimens are sometimes inexpensive because of decrease assortment prices in comparison with the sources required for captive breeding. Nonetheless, wild seize raises issues concerning ecosystem disruption and potential stress on captured people. Eradicating these animals from their pure habitats can negatively impression native populations and biodiversity. Transporting wild-caught specimens additionally carries dangers, together with elevated stress and potential harm throughout seize and transport. These elements contribute to increased mortality charges amongst wild-caught people in comparison with their captive-bred counterparts. For instance, a wild-caught peacock mantis shrimp may be obtainable for $40, whereas a captive-bred particular person of the identical species may price $60-$80. This worth distinction displays the elevated funding in sources and infrastructure required for profitable captive breeding.
Captive-bred mantis shrimp, whereas typically costlier, supply a number of benefits. They’re usually more healthy and higher tailored to aquarium life, having been raised in managed environments. Captive breeding additionally reduces stress on wild populations, selling conservation efforts and minimizing environmental impression. Furthermore, captive-bred specimens are much less prone to carry parasites or illnesses frequent in wild-caught people, decreasing the danger of introducing pathogens into a house aquarium. Moreover, captive breeding applications permit for selective breeding for particular traits, akin to shade morphs or temperament, resulting in a higher number of obtainable specimens. This managed atmosphere additionally facilitates higher understanding and administration of the species’ lifecycle and dietary wants, contributing to improved husbandry practices.
